IP Block Exemption edit

I've granted this account immunity to hard IP blocks, as it is evident that this account is (1) intended to be used from a school computer, and (2) that school IP is also being used by disruptive users and has a high likelihood of being blocked. This user right is intended only to protect you from school-wide IP blocks that would otherwise unintentionally target you, and it will be removed if this is no longer necessary. The Arbitration Committee is the panel of editors responsible for conducting the Wikipedia arbitration process. It has the authority to impose binding solutions to disputes between editors, primarily for serious conduct disputes the community has been unable to resolve. This includes the authority to impose site bans, topic bans, editing restrictions, and other measures needed to maintain our editing environment. The arbitration policy describes the Committee's roles and responsibilities in greater detail.
